Abstract
To investigate the methodologies and focal points of standardized clinical training programs for brain death diagnosis in secondary general hospitals, ensuring the quality of such training. Methods:
The Second Affiliated Hospital of Hainan Medical University served as a pilot site for this standardized training
initiative, offering a four-phase course to 79 trainees from 33 secondary general hospitals spanning 17 counties
and cities within the province. The training comprised three stages: pre-training baseline assessment, establishment of training goals and adaptation of key training elements, and post-training feedback collection. An analysis and summary of the training protocol, achievements, and satisfaction levels were conducted. Results:
Post-training, all 79 trainees achieved the qualifying criteria for brain death diagnosis training (with a correct response rate exceeding 70%), yielding a 100% pass rate. Satisfaction rates with the training schedule and format
stood at 88.7%, while the content and delivery of instruction received satisfaction ratings of 93.6% and 91.9%
respectively; the overall evaluation of the training garnered a satisfaction rate of 93.6%. With ongoing refinement and optimization of the training scheme, there was a statistically significant incremental improvement in
assessment scores across the phases (F=8.89, P<0.01). Pairwise comparisons revealed that scores in phases 2, 3,
and 4 were significantly higher than in phase 1 (P<0.05), with phase 4 also surpassing phase 2 (P<0.05). Con?
clusion: The pilot training program of Hainan Province for standardized clinical determination of brain death
in secondary general hospitals exhibited superior training quality, thereby securing the proficient execution of
brain death determinations. This model can inform the broad implementation of standardized clinical training
for brain death diagnosis in secondary general hospitals across the nation.
